The void has a way,
of leading you astray,
and taking you away,
to doomsday’s play.

Life speeds past you,
out of the blue,
as you stay astute,
to all but the view.

A myriad of thoughts,
experience bouts,
these battles you’ve fought,
with all that doubt.

Along the arduous path,
you found some hearts,
valuable counterparts,
to deal with the aftermath.

A journey so diverse,
it kept getting worse,
like walking in reverse,
overcome with remorse.

Held your breath with each step,
like walking on the edge —
every move a doubtful sweep,
into an abyss ever so deep.

Every fall,
every wake-up call,
made you feel so small
and want to give away all.

Each time, you fought your way up,
half-filling your cup,
trying not to erupt,
at the next blowout.

Through the twists and turns,
respect took time to earn,
with so much to learn,
and only gratitude to return.

Looking back at the times
the wind blew through the chimes,
bringing with it sunshine,
and hope sublime.

Laughter, joy, and everything in between,
the tears that form are for how things have been,
but it’s time to wipe the slate clean,
and head onward with an eye ever so keen.

This is not the end,
but a beginning to lend,
as you start to fend,
until the next chapter comes to an end.
